Radical Islamists fired mortar shells on the Russian airbase Khemeymim in Syria on December 31, resulting in the destruction of at least 7 aircraft of the Russian Air Force and injured more than ten servicemen. This was reported on Wednesday, January 3, the newspaper Kommersant, citing two unnamed "military-diplomatic sources". According to the latest, four Su-24 bombers, two Su-35S fighters, an An-72 transport aircraft, as well as an ammunition depot were destroyed in Khmeimim. The information about the attack was confirmed by the source of the newspaper Vedomosti, close to the Russian Ministry of Defense,.



The Ministry of Defense of the Russian Federation did not comment on this incident, but officially confirmed the death of two pilots who piloted the Mi-24 helicopter on December 31,. According to the Russian military, the helicopter crashed because of a failure of technology, and not as a result of the attack. "Kommersant" because of the large losses of military equipment called the incident at the airbase Khmeimim one of the most serious for the duration of the operation in Syria.
